Zcash (ZEC) is drawing renewed attention as its shielded pool now accounts for 30% of the cryptocurrency's total circulating supply, according to observations shared by @Delphi_Digital on X (formerly Twitter). The milestone marks a notable shift in user behavior toward privacy-preserving features.
Shielded Pool Usage Grows Nearly Fourfold
The proportion of ZEC held in Zcash's shielded pool rose from approximately 8% in early 2024 to 30% by May 2026. This near-fourfold increase underscores what appears to be a strategic preference among users for transaction privacy, strengthening Zcash's competitive position within the cryptocurrency landscape.

Zcash operates as a decentralized cryptocurrency designed to enable anonymous transactions. Its shielded pool is a fundamental component of the network's architecture, powered by zero-knowledge proof technology known as zk-SNARKs, allowing users to store ZEC in a manner that conceals their balances and transaction details from public view. The network has undergone multiple upgrades, including the NU5 activation in 2022, which introduced the Halo 2 proving system intended to improve the efficiency and accessibility of shielded transactions.

The expansion of Zcash's privacy features comes at a time when regulatory scrutiny across the cryptocurrency industry continues to intensify. The U.S. Treasury's OFAC sanctions against Tornado Cash in August 2022 established a notable precedent for regulatory action involving privacy-preserving protocols, potentially increasing the relevance of—and debate around—privacy-focused digital assets like Zcash.
